One Person Charged, Stolen Combine Still Outstanding

116
0

 

With one person charged, police are still looking for stolen farm equipment from Southgate.

On February 10th Grey-Bruce OPP responded to a report of stolen farm equipment where it was determined sometime between February 7th-10th unknown individuals entered the property and stole a large Case IH combine header.

The victim called police again later in the day being told someone had contacted them over social media saying they saw the stolen combine near Shelburne on February 10th pulled over by police.

On February 11th police responded to a suspicious person call involving the suspect and as a result a 40 year old from Melancthon was charged with Possession of Property Obtained by Crime over $5000, Operating a vehicle without insurance and failing to apply for permit on becoming an owner.

The combine is still outstanding.
